Common Name: Pink Skunk Anemonefish, Pink Anemonefish
Description: This fish is pink with a white line along the back and a white stripe on the head. Males have pink or orange on the rear margins of the dorsal and caudal fins, as opposed to females. They feed mainly on algae and copepods.
Habitat: Lagoons and sides of reefs, at depths between 3 and 30 meters.
Color: Pink.
Dimensions: Up to 11 centimeters.
Geographical Distribution: Western Pacific
